Feeling swindled by a cheap tip? Social networking sites are not the place to broadcast your blowup.

Ashley Johnson was furious. The Charlotte Observer reports that the 22-year-old waited on a couple for three hours at one of the city’s Brixx Pizza locations, keeping Johnson at the restaurant an hour after she was supposed to clock out.

Johnson’s reward from the customers? An Abraham Lincoln, prompting her to call out the couple on her Facebook profile.

Despite its slogan “Get Fired Up!” — Brixx Pizza was not at all pleased. Once the restaurant learned of the post, Johnson went from serving wood-fired pizza, to just plain fired.
